Nafissa Thompson-Spires

    Nafissa Thompson-Spires writes with incisive intelligence and wit about the complex relationships and power dynamics of contemporary American life. Her stories explore themes of identity, race, and class with nuance and precision. Thompson-Spires is characterized by her keen observation of human nature and her ability to reveal hidden truths in everyday situations. Her stylistic dexterity and deep understanding of the human psyche make her prose compelling and memorable.

      Longlisted for the National Book Award for Fiction 2018 In this crackling debut collection Nafissa Thompson-Spires interrogates our supposedly post- racial era. To wicked and devastating effect she exposes the violence, both external and self-inflicted, that threatens black Americans, no matter their apparent success.
